Funny Mistake


At my apartment, it is usually my job to clean the shower room. I usually use chemicals I buy from the store to clean the bathroom. However, I heard of a new method that does not use chemicals. This new method used vinegar and is an excellent alternative to chemicals.

One day, I decided to try to use vinegar to clean the shower room. I took the bottle from the kitchen and mixed it with water in a bucket and began cleaning. While I was cleaning, I noticed a strong smell. The smell was sweet and very different from the smell of vinegar.

After I finished cleaning the shower room, my wife came home and noticed the strange smell in the shower room. She asked me why it smelled. I showed her the bottle that I used to clean the shower room. She told me that it wasn't vinegar, but was "mirin" which is used for cooking.
